There is two bits to the stream.

1) There is metadata, which holds information about the stream (where to find the audio/video streams etc, and names of channels etc). The 4.2.4 change that improved resilience was in the parsing of this metadata, after I noticed that reception issues leading to certain parts of this metadata being broken, could cause the application to crash. That is no longer the case.

2) There is audio/video streams. NextPVR has no idea if there was any loss of audio/video packets, and just passes them along to the audio/video decoders, which are responsible for checking the data, and deciding if it's good enough for it to show etc.
